  • Which area is good for nightlife in Belfast?

    When looking for accommodation around Belfast nightlife, find a place in Central Belfast near Victoria street and Waring Street, just behind the River Lagan. Here there are plenty of late-night bites, bars, pubs, music gigs, and nightclubs. Consider a stay at The Merchant Hotel, Malmaison Belfast, or the Library Square Apartment, all walking distance to the main area.

  • Which neighbourhood is interesting to explore?

    When travelling to Belfast, be sure to explore the Cathedral Quarter. This district is filled with beautiful architecture, colourful murals and street art, boutique shops, charming pubs and bars, and beautiful hotels. Find Belfast holiday rentals nearby to be within walking distance to this district. Consider staying at Northstar Apartments in St Anne’s Square or Ramada by Wyndham Belfast City Centre.
